In this study we look at some of the mysteries in the New Testament as revealed to Paul and how they affect the way we understand who God is and how we live the sanctified life. Firstly, we look at the mystery of godliness (1 Tim. 3:16), then the mystery of Christ in us which is the hope of glory (Col. 1:27) and then lastly the mystery of the church for both Jew and gentile in Christ (Eph. 3:1-6; Eph. 5:32). The church truly needs to understand and comprehend that once we know who God in the flesh was, His death burial and resurrection, His ascension and the fact that God lives un us through Christ and the Holy Spirit our lives are bound to change and we are to live godly lives pleasing the Lord Jesus Christ.

In this study we look at Exodus chapter 15 and the Song of Moses. We unpack what Hebrew Poetry is how Moses uses parallelism, a typical way of Hebrew poetic expression. We then look at the Song of Miriam and how Israel then starts their journey from Shur onto Marah. May the Lord bless you as we realize His faithfulness and salvation.
